WebJan 27, 2024 · Notable features of the RISC-V ISA include a load–store architecture, bit patterns to simplify the multiplexers in a CPU, IEEE 754 floating-point, and a design that is architecturally neutral. It places most-significant bits at a fixed location to speed sign extension. The instruction set is designed for a wide range of uses.

The main difference between RISC and CISC is the type of instructions they execute. RISC instructions are simple, perform only one operation, and a CPU can execute them in one cycle.
